Gabriel Magalhães, the Brazilian centre-back currently playing for Arsenal and the Brazil national team, has become a pivotal figure for his club since joining from Lille in 2020 for £27 million. His commanding presence in defense and ability to contribute offensively have made him a fan favorite and a critical asset for the team.
However, recent developments have raised concerns among Arsenal supporters. In a Premier League match against Fulham, Gabriel sustained a hamstring injury early in the game, pulling up in the 16th minute and ultimately being replaced by Jakub Kiwior. This injury comes at a particularly challenging time for Arsenal, who are currently second in the league and preparing for a crucial two-legged quarterfinal against Real Madrid.
The timing of Gabriel’s injury is unfortunate, especially as Arsenal looks to solidify their defensive line against a formidable opponent like Real Madrid. Initially signed for his defensive prowess, Gabriel has also contributed four goals in the Premier League, showcasing his versatility on the field.
